Stuart_G Posted September 20, 2006 Share Posted September 20, 2006 Windows picks up most CD/DVD drives these days and will install the required drivers needed so they are pretty much plug and play. Because you already had a CD drive, it was just a matter of taking the old one out and sticking the new one in, so no new connectors needed, which is why i listed the OEM drive for you.
